Как запустить собственный web-, ftp- и т.д. сервер на ADSL
Re: Как запустить собственный web-, ftp- и т.д. сервер на ADSL
а если модем D-Link что делать??
Re: Как запустить собственный web-, ftp- и т.д. сервер на ADSL
В большинстве D-Link тоже есть такая возможность. По крайней мере у меня в D-Link DSL-504T еще 4 года назад можно было виртуальные серверы и проброс портов активировать[G]adenbI_III писал(а):а если модем D-Link что делать??
Re: Как запустить собственный web-, ftp- и т.д. сервер на AD
Подскажите, как насроить сервер Apahe.
Вообщем есть n-ое количество доменов на этом сервере, нужно чтобы по сети (локальной) их тоже было видно.
У меня статический ip, сервер работает под виндой. Настройку вёл по этому мануалу http://php-myadmin.ru/learning/instrument-intro.html
Обращаясь к моему компьютеры по адресу ххх.ууу.ххх.ууу:80 открывает только localhost.
А как то можно сдалать что бы остальные домены тоже открывались? Не обязательно по названию домена, можно просто по ip.
Вообщем есть n-ое количество доменов на этом сервере, нужно чтобы по сети (локальной) их тоже было видно.
У меня статический ip, сервер работает под виндой. Настройку вёл по этому мануалу http://php-myadmin.ru/learning/instrument-intro.html
Обращаясь к моему компьютеры по адресу ххх.ууу.ххх.ууу:80 открывает только localhost.
А как то можно сдалать что бы остальные домены тоже открывались? Не обязательно по названию домена, можно просто по ip.
Там где правила игры не позволяют выиграть, английские джентльмены меняют правила @ Гарольд Джозеф Ласки
Re: Как запустить собственный web-, ftp- и т.д. сервер на AD
Не совсем понял, что ты хочешь сделать. Думаю, что включить поддержку виртуальных хостов в apache.Garipov72 писал(а):Подскажите, как насроить сервер Apahe.
Вообщем есть n-ое количество доменов на этом сервере, нужно чтобы по сети (локальной) их тоже было видно.
У меня статический ip, сервер работает под виндой. Настройку вёл по этому мануалу http://php-myadmin.ru/learning/instrument-intro.html
Обращаясь к моему компьютеры по адресу ххх.ууу.ххх.ууу:80 открывает только localhost.
А как то можно сдалать что бы остальные домены тоже открывались? Не обязательно по названию домена, можно просто по ip.
Их есть два типа: name-based и IP-based. Для того, чтобы задействовать первый тип на DNS-сервере, обслуживающем вашу локальную сеть должны быть записи, указывающие на то, что эти разные доменные имена соответствуют твоему IP.
Чтобы задействовать второй тип нужно, чтоб на твоем сервере было несколько разных IP-адресов.
Какие-то из этих двух условий выполняются?Если нет, то виртуальные хосты всё равно можно включить, но их никто кроме тебя самого никто не увидит
Re: Как запустить собственный web-, ftp- и т.д. сервер на AD
Я пока до дома шол, пришла мысль: а может каждый поддомен на отдельный порт посадить, ну типа ххх.ххх.ххх.ххх:80, ххх.ххх.ххх.ххх:81.
На апаче виртуальные хосты включены, но их не видно из сети.
, хотя он должен быть 
На апаче виртуальные хосты включены, но их не видно из сети.
Я насчет этого дамал в фале хост прописать, но на другом компьютере его не нашолДля того, чтобы задействовать первый тип на DNS-сервере, обслуживающем вашу локальную сеть должны быть записи, указывающие на то, что эти разные доменные имена соответствуют твоему IP.


Там где правила игры не позволяют выиграть, английские джентльмены меняют правила @ Гарольд Джозеф Ласки
Re: Как запустить собственный web-, ftp- и т.д. сервер на AD
Если его нет, то просто создай в %windir%\system32\drivers\etc файл hostsGaripov72 писал(а):Я пока до дома шол, пришла мысль: а может каждый поддомен на отдельный порт посадить, ну типа ххх.ххх.ххх.ххх:80, ххх.ххх.ххх.ххх:81.
На апаче виртуальные хосты включены, но их не видно из сети.Я насчет этого дамал в фале хост прописать, но на другом компьютере его не нашолДля того, чтобы задействовать первый тип на DNS-сервере, обслуживающем вашу локальную сеть должны быть записи, указывающие на то, что эти разные доменные имена соответствуют твоему IP., хотя он должен быть
А вариант с разными портами имеет право на существование. Единственное, что мне не нравится - это то, что в этом случае для каждого хоста потребуется отдельный файл конфигурации заводить
Re: Как запустить собственный web-, ftp- и т.д. сервер на AD
А разве в host.conf нельзя просто указать порт?
Там где правила игры не позволяют выиграть, английские джентльмены меняют правила @ Гарольд Джозеф Ласки
Re: Как запустить собственный web-, ftp- и т.д. сервер на AD
Можно. Только виртуальные хосты так не заработают.Garipov72 писал(а):А разве в host.conf нельзя просто указать порт?
Re: Как запустить собственный web-, ftp- и т.д. сервер на AD
Ну вот, я тогда не знаю как настроить что бы в сеть начать вещать 
А что имелось в виду под созданием отдельного конф?

А что имелось в виду под созданием отдельного конф?
Там где правила игры не позволяют выиграть, английские джентльмены меняют правила @ Гарольд Джозеф Ласки
Re: Как запустить собственный web-, ftp- и т.д. сервер на AD
Имелся ввиду отдельный конфигурационный файл для каждой копии httpdGaripov72 писал(а):Ну вот, я тогда не знаю как настроить что бы в сеть начать вещать
А что имелось в виду под созданием отдельного конф?
Re: Как запустить собственный web-, ftp- и т.д. сервер на AD
Я это понял, но я незнаю как отдельный прописать 

Там где правила игры не позволяют выиграть, английские джентльмены меняют правила @ Гарольд Джозеф Ласки
Re: Как запустить собственный web-, ftp- и т.д. сервер на AD
нужно для httpd передать в параметре -f путь к конфиг-файлуGaripov72 писал(а):Я это понял, но я незнаю как отдельный прописать
Допустим, /usr/sbin/httpd -f /path/to/config/httpd.conf
Re: Как запустить собственный web-, ftp- и т.д. сервер на AD
Ну дак это в случае если запускать только один домен, а как их срузу все прикрутить?
я даже не занию что там изменять httpd.conf.
Я то демал в httpd-vhosts.conf прописать порт.

Я то демал в httpd-vhosts.conf прописать порт.
Код: Выделить всё
<VirtualHost *:81>
DocumentRoot "C:/apache/test.ru/www"
ServerName test.ru
ErrorLog "C:/apache/test.ru/error.log"
CustomLog "C:/apache/test.ru/access.log" common
</VirtualHost>
Там где правила игры не позволяют выиграть, английские джентльмены меняют правила @ Гарольд Джозеф Ласки
Re: Как запустить собственный web-, ftp- и т.д. сервер на AD
Я ведь объяснил, что не получится таким образом: ни IP-based, ни named-based virtual host не заработает.Garipov72 писал(а):Ну дак это в случае если запускать только один домен, а как их срузу все прикрутить?
я даже не занию что там изменять httpd.conf.
Я то демал в httpd-vhosts.conf прописать порт.Код: Выделить всё
<VirtualHost *:81> DocumentRoot "C:/apache/test.ru/www" ServerName test.ru ErrorLog "C:/apache/test.ru/error.log" CustomLog "C:/apache/test.ru/access.log" common </VirtualHost>
Единственный вариант сделать так, как ты хочешь - это для каждого виртуального сервера создать свой конфигурационный файл, а потом уже для каждого сайта отдельную копию httpd запустить.
К примеру:
httpd -f /config/site1.conf
httpd -f /config/site2.conf
httpd -f /config/site3.conf
Соответственно, для каждой конфигурации сайта указать свой порт